- Jan 26, 2016Crash risk2010–2012 NABI 31LFW, 2010–2011 NABI 35LFW, 2010–2015 NABI 40LFW and 29 other models — Seats
New Flyer Industries, Ltd. (New Flyer) is recalling certain model year 2015 New Flyer MD30, 2012 C35LFR, 2010-2011 D35LFR, NABI 35LFW, 2011 D40LFR, 2010-2012 D60LFR and NABI 31LFW, 2010 C40LF, DE35LF, D40LF, DE40LFA, DE60LFA, GE35LFR and GE40LF, 2009 DE60LF and GE40LFR, 2010-2013 C40LFR, DE60LFR, NABI 416 and NABI 60BRT, 2010-2015 XD35, XDE40, NABI 40LFW and 42BRT, 2011-2015 XD40 and XN40, 2013-2015 XD60, XDE60 and XN35, 2010-2014 XDE35, 2013 XE40, 2012-2015 XN60, equipped with certain Recaro Ergo-M Commercial Bus Driver Seats. The affected seats have J-Brackets that may be missing welds which could allow the seat belt anchorage assembly to separate from the J-Bracket.
16V038000 · 5K units · New Flyer Industries Ltd.
- Aug 4, 2015Fire risk2014–2015 NABI 40LFW, 2014 NABI 42BRT — Fuel System, Other
New Flyer Industries Ltd. (New Flyer) is recalling certain model year 2014 NABI 42BRT transit buses manufactured from December 19, 2014, through June 6, 2015, and 2014-2015 NABI 40LFW transit buses manufactured from September 11, 2014, through June 3, 2015. The affected buses are powered with compressed natural gas (CNG) and are equipped with pressure relief devices (PRD) that may not function as designed, failing to vent a buildup of pressure, such as could occur if the CNG tank was exposed to fire.
15V485000 · 70 units · New Flyer Industries Ltd.
- Mar 4, 2015Crash risk2014 NABI 40LFW — Steering
NABI Bus, LLC (NABI) is recalling certain model year 2014 40LFW city transit buses manufactured September 12, 2014, to December 31, 2014. The affected buses have front axles whose tie rod nuts may be improperly torqued.
15V129000 · 63 units · NABI Bus, LLC
- Aug 26, 2014Fire risk2013–2014 NABI 31LFW, 2012–2014 NABI 40LFW — Fuel System, Other
NABI Bus, LLC (NABI) is recalling certain model year 2013-2014 31LFW transit buses manufactured February 10, 2013, to March 10, 2014, and 2012-2014 40LFW transit buses manufactured October 5, 2012, to June 2, 2014, and equipped with Compressed Natural Gas (CNG) fuel systems manufactured by Agility Fuel Systems. The tanks for the CNG fuel system may be abraded by Pressure Relief Devices (PRDs) mounted adjacent to the tanks.
14V517000 · 370 units · NABI Bus, LLC
- Mar 25, 2014Fire risk2013 NABI 31LFW, 2013 NABI 35LFW, 2013–2014 NABI 40LFW — Fuel System, Other
NABI Bus, LLC (NABI) is recalling certain model year 2013-2014 40LFW transit buses manufactured October 5, 2012, through March 17, 2014, 2013 35LFW transit buses manufactured October 21, 2013, through January 14, 2014, and 2013 31LFW transit buses manufactured February 10, 2013, through October 19, 2013, and equipped with compressed natural gas (CNG) fuel systems. In the subject vehicles, a bolt on the latch assembly that holds the CNG top covers closed may come into contact with the CNG fuel cylinder.
14V143000 · 241 units · NABI Bus, LLC
- Nov 29, 2013Crash risk2013 NABI 31LFW, 2013 NABI 40LFW — Wheels
NABI Bus, LLC (NABI) is recalling certain model year 2013 40LFW and 31LFW transit buses equipped with painted steel wheels. Due to excessive paint on the wheels, the wheel lug nuts may loosen during operation.
13V597000 · 157 units · North American Bus Industries, Inc.
- Jun 20, 2013Fire risk2013 NABI 31LFW, 2012–2013 NABI 40LFW — Equipment
North American Bus Industries, Inc. (NABI) is recalling certain model year 2012-2013 40LFW and model year 2013 31LFW transit buses manufactured October 5, 2012, through May 15, 2013 and equipped with a rear mount Sutrak electric HVAC. The fuse holder inside the HVAC may allow voltage spikes, which may damage electrical components.
13V254000 · 100 units · North American Bus Industries, Inc.
- Mar 26, 2013Fire risk2012–2013 NABI 40LFW — Service Brakes
North American Bus Industries Inc. (NABI) is recalling certain model year 2012-2013 40LFW transit buses manufactured November 10, 2012, through March 10, 2013, and equipped with adjustable brake and throttle pedals. The brake pedals may not fully release after the brakes are applied.
13V108000 · 84 units · North American Bus Industries, Inc.
- Sep 12, 2012Crash risk2010 NABI 40LFW, 2010 NABI 416 — Visibility
North American Bus Industries (NABI) is recalling certain model year 2010 416 and 40LFW transit buses manufactured from January 1, 2010, through November 30, 2010. The emergency release handles on the emergency egress passenger windows may fail, causing the window release mechanism to operate improperly.
12V444000 · 247 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Sep 29, 2009Fire risk2009 NABI 40LFW, 2008–2009 NABI 45CLFW — Electrical System
N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C. IS RECALLING CERTAIN MODEL YEAR 2008 AND 2009 TRANSIT BUSES MANUFACTURED BETWEEN NOVEMBER 1, 2008 AND SEPTEMBER 12, 2009. THE CABLE ASSEMBLY THAT SUPPLIES POWER FROM THE ALTERNATOR TO THE BATTERIES MAY HAVE A DEFECTIVELY CRIMPED TERMINAL WHICH COULD CAUSE IT TO OVERHEAT WHEN HIGH CURRENT PASSES THROUGH THE CABLE.
09V371000 · 179 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Aug 26, 2008Fire risk2007–2008 Blue Bird C4RE, 2007–2008 Blue Bird L4RE, 2007 NABI 40LFW — Engine and Engine Cooling
N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ES (NABI) IS RECALLING 15 MY 2007-2008 BLUE-BIRD L4RE AND C4RE TRANSIT BUSES EQUIPPED WITH C7 OR C9 CATERPILLAR DIESEL ENGINES. THE FUEL PUMP OUTLET CHECK PLUG MAY BE CRACKED WHICH COULD CAUSE FUEL TO SPRAY AND LEAK.
08V434000 · 15 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Feb 20, 2008Fire risk2006 NABI 40LFW — Engine and Engine Cooling
NABI RECALLED 25 MY 2006 40LFW TRANSIT BUSES EQUIPPED WITH CUMMINS ISL DIESEL ENGINES. THE HIGH PRESSURE FUEL LINE MAY CRACK, ALLOWING HIGH PRESSURE DIESEL FUEL INTO THE ENGINE COMPARTMENT.
08V074000 · 25 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- May 7, 2007Crash risk2006–2007 NABI 40LFW, 2006–2007 NABI 60BRT — Service Brakes, Air
ON C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SES EQUIPPED WITH GRAHAM WHITE AIR DRYERS, THE AIR DRYER TIMER MODULES MAY ALLOW SUFFICIENT QUANTITIES OF MOISTURE TO ENTER AND AFFECT THE OPERATION OF THE VEHICLE AIR BRAKE SYSTEM.
07V205000 · 183 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Sep 19, 2006Fire risk2000–2001 NABI 40LFW — Electrical System
ON CERTAIN CITY TRANSIT BUSES EQUIPPED WITH SURE POWER SERIES 1 BATTERY EQUALIZERS, THESE EQUALIZERS USED AN INDUCTOR WITH THE COILS PROTECTED BY INSULATION. OVER TIME, THE INDUCTOR INSULATION MAY DEGRADE CREATING AN ELECTRICAL SHORT WITHIN THE EQUALIZER.
06V359000 · 404 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Aug 11, 2006Fire risk2005 NABI 40LFW — Engine and Engine Cooling
ON C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SES EQUIPPED WITH CATERPILLAR C9 DIESEL ENGINES, INJECTOR O-RING FAILURES CAN RESULT IN OIL BEING DISCHARGED THROUGH THE VALVE COVER.
06V308000 · 48 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Oct 7, 2005Fire risk2002–2004 NABI 40LFW — Engine and Engine Cooling
ON C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SES MANUFACTURED WITH DETROIT DIESEL SERIES 50 ENGINES, THE ELECTRONIC CONTROL MODULE (ECM) WILL NEED TO BE REPROGRAMMED TO ACTIVATE THE EXHAUST TEMPERATURE SENSOR.
05V464000 · 222 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Mar 9, 2005Crash risk1998–2005 NABI 35LFW, 1998–2005 NABI 40CLFW, 1998–2005 NABI 40LFW and 2 other models — Steering
ON C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SES, THE FRONT AXLE STOPS AND THE POWER STEERING GEAR HYDRAULIC LIMIT VALVES WERE FOUND TO BE OUT OF ADJUSTMENT. THE DRAG LINK MAY EXPERIENCE PERMANENT DEFORMATION DUE TO THE STEERING LOAD.
05V088000 · 4K units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Feb 15, 2005Crash risk2004 NABI 40LFW, 2004 NABI 60LFW — Steering
C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SSES EQUIPPED WITH TIE ROD CLAMPS, HEAT TREATMENT OF CLAMPS CREATED A SURFACE HARDNESS THAT COULD LEAD TO A FRACTURE OF THE CLAMPS.
05V060000 · 178 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Oct 6, 2004Fire risk1998–1999 NABI 40LFW — Engine and Engine Cooling
ON C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SES EQUIPPED WITH DETROIT DIESEL SERIES 50 ENGINES, THE TURBOCHARGER CAN FAIL ALLOWING LUBRICATING OIL TO ENTER THE EXHAUST SYSTEM.
04V479000 · 210 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Oct 1, 2004Crash risk2003–2005 NABI 40LFW, 2003–2005 NABI 60LFW — Steering
ON CERTAIN 40' AND 60' TRANSIT BUSES, THE HYDRAULIC SYSTEM THAT PROVIDES POWER TO THE RADIATOR COOLING FAN AND POWER STEERING SYSTEM IS SUBJECT TO BECOMING UNSTABLE.
04V474000 · 690 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Feb 27, 2004Crash risk2003–2004 NABI 40LFW — Wheels
ON C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SES, THE THICKNESS OF THE PAINT ON THE CONTACT SURFACE OF THE WHEELS EXCEEDS THE MAXIMUM THICKNESS RECOMMENDED.
04V102000 · 180 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Oct 6, 2003Crash risk1998 NABI 40LFW — Vehicle Speed Control
ON C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SES EQUIPPED WITH CUMMINS ELECTRONIC CONTROL MODULES ON THE L10G ENGINES, THE ECM DOES NOT HAVE THE ABILITY TO DETECT A THROTTLE FAIL-SAFE ENGINE SHUTDOWN COMMAND. THIS COULD RESULT IN AN UNANTICIPATED, UNCOMMANDED OPEN THROTTLE CONDITION WITHOUT WARNING.
03V372000 · 80 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ES, INC.
- Jun 9, 2003Crash risk2001–2002 NABI 40LFW — Engine and Engine Cooling
ON C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SES EQUIPPED WITH CUMMINS WESTPORT B GAS PLUS OR C GAS PLUS 6 CYLINDER ENGINES, THE ELECTRONIC CONTROL MODULE CALIBRATION MAY NOT CORRECTLY DETECT A THROTTLE PLATE ACTUATOR FAILURE THAT COULD RESULT IN AN UNCOMMANDED OPEN THROTTLE CONDITION.
03V215000 · 105 units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ES
- Dec 12, 2002Safety1998–2002 NABI 35LFW, 1998–2002 NABI 40LFW — Suspension
ON CERTAIN TRANSIT BUSES EQUIPPED WITH DIESEL OR LIQUID NATURAL GAS (LNG) FUEL SYSTEMS ONLY, IN THE AREA OF THE REAR AXLE LOWER RADIUS ROD ATTACHMENT TO THE SUSPENSION SUPPORT (OR "C" FRAME), A WELDING PROBLEM EXISTS.
02V332000 · 1K units · NORTH AMERICAN BUS INDUSTRIES
